Transaction 32408bc278b63c175d77aa33fba1d81be692e93c8d63ec006f751cc7ca2ccb05

4 Input
2 Outputs
  • 32408bc278b63c175d77aa33fba1d81be692e93c8d63ec006f751cc7ca2ccb05:0
  • value  757300
    address  16DYbCKPRntXHuk8caCweabY3L8vic1GNg
  • 32408bc278b63c175d77aa33fba1d81be692e93c8d63ec006f751cc7ca2ccb05:1
  • value  375000000
    address  3AvkSjndGLreE8e4m1U6mNWmA6WmLkxQ5N